SANTA MONICA, Calif.--(ENTERTAINMENT WIRE)--Oct. 12, 1999--
LAUNCH Media Inc. (Nasdaq:LAUN), in cooperation with Interscope Records and MTV's "120 Minutes," Tuesday announced a new contest to create the official music video for Interscope recording artists Folk Implosion, a duo featuring Lou Barlow from Sebadoh and solo artist John Davis.
This innovative one-month-long contest for budding directors will be available exclusively on LAUNCH.com beginning Tuesday, Oct. 12.
LAUNCH has created a custom-content area of LAUNCH.com where members will find raw footage of Folk Implosion performing their single "Free To Go," shot in a recording studio against blue-screen, exclusively for this contest. Users will be able to download the footage and edit their own music videos, creating custom backgrounds and environments for the performers.
Several different takes and camera angles will be available for contest entrants, creating a multitude of possibilities and creative freedom. Entrants will submit their videos on VHS or Beta via post to LAUNCH.com. Each video submitted into the contest will then be judged by a small panel of artists and directors, and the top five entries will then be put onto LAUNCH.com, where members will vote for their favorite video.
The grand prize winner will have his/her video aired on MTV's cutting-edge program "120 Minutes" in early 2000. As well, the winner's final cut will be played on the LAUNCH Red-Eye Network and be available in LAUNCH.com's music video section. The music video will be available for viewing in both Windows Media and RealPlayer formats.
Folk Implosion is currently promoting their latest album, "One Part Lullaby."

The LAUNCH Red-Eye Network consists of the shows "Are-Oh-Vee," "Music Link," "BPM," "Planet Pop," "California Country" and "LAUNCH Top 21," covering a wide range of music genres. Each show features music videos, interviews and special coverage of concerts and music events.
The shows air on KDOC-TV (Check local cable listings -- in Los Angeles, Channel 56) Monday through Thursday from 1 to 1:30 a.m., and on Fridays from 1 to 3 a.m. KDOC is carried by more than 60 cable systems and broadcast stations covering Orange, Los Angeles, San Bernardino, Ventura and Riverside counties, with a reach of more than 11 million viewers.
